Consensus Among Dubai-Based Specialists

Dermatologists in Dubai generally agree on several core principles when diagnosing and treating focal hyperhidrosis:

  • Distinguishing Primary vs. Secondary: Before any procedure, it is vital to rule out secondary causes such as thyroid dysfunction, diabetes, or hormonal changes. Primary focal hyperhidrosis is usually symmetrical and stops during sleep.

  • Early Medical Intervention: Given the humidity in the UAE, local specialists often move to clinical treatments sooner than in other regions to prevent secondary skin infections like fungal overgrowth.

  • Standardized Testing: The use of the Starch-Iodine Test remains the gold standard for mapping sweat gland density prior to Hyperhidrosis Treatment in Dubai.

First-Line vs. Second-Line Options

The dermatological treatment pathway is structured to maximize results while minimizing risk. Here is how specialists categorize the available options:

  1. First-Line: Topical Aluminum Chloride

    • High-strength, prescription antiperspirants applied at night.

    • Often effective for mild cases but can cause skin irritation in Dubai’s heat.

  2. Second-Line: Neuromodulators (Botox)

    • This is the most popular Hyperhidrosis Treatment in Dubai for moderate to severe cases.

    • It is FDA-approved and highly recommended for axillary (underarm), palmar (hands), and plantar (feet) sweating.

  3. Third-Line: Oral Anticholinergics or Iontophoresis

    • Medications that reduce systemic sweating or water-based electrical treatments.

    • Reserved for those who prefer non-injectable options or have generalized sweating.

  4. Fourth-Line: Microwave Thermolysis or Surgery

    • Permanent gland reduction (miraDry) or surgical nerve intervention (sympathectomy).

Why do dermatologists recommend Botox over surgery?

Surgery (sympathectomy) is often a permanent last resort but carries a risk of "compensatory sweating" elsewhere on the body. Hyperhidrosis Treatment in Dubai using neuromodulators is non-permanent and localized, making it a safer first choice for most patients.

What is the "Minor’s Test"?

Also known as the Starch-Iodine test, it’s a clinical tool where iodine and starch are applied to the skin. The sweat turns the area dark blue/black, allowing the dermatologist to see exactly where to focus the treatment.
